Resumo:  A novel and cheep approach for building artificial reefs was designed in such a way that sediments in an area of high sedimentation rate will be utilized in building the artificial substrate with no further sediment accumulation afterwards. The model consists of several steel cylinders which are soldered together in such a way to form a reef flat, a gentle slope and a steep slope, with two layers of narrow opening meshes (a lower plastic and an upper metallic one). Within a short periode (3 months), a substrate layer of a total of ~ 1 cm was formed between the two meshes, this layer increased to ~2 cm after 9 months. Transplants of the three species Stylophora pistillata, Echinopora gemmacea and Montipora spongiosa grow better when the attaching surface is oriented with a narrower angle than 90o with the vertical axis, while Acropora granulosa grows better on the reef flat and steep slope (narrower angle than that of the gentle slope).
